Two freight training organisations have decided to co-operate in order to improve their services to the freight and logistics industry.  A strategic plan for future joint working has been set up for the Department for Transport’s Freight Best Practice programm and the Skills for Logistics council.  The agreement encourages the sharing of resources, so that Freight Best Practice Publications will be used in the proposed Skills for Logistics Academies.  The two bodies also plan to attend events together so that they can explain to potential candidates the services offered by both organisations.
